Willie Musarurwa, editor since 1981 of Zimbabwe’s best-selling newspaper, the Sunday Mail, has been fired. One of the nation’s most respected journalists, Musarurwa was regarded as a rare independent voice in the largely state-controlled media. He had been publicity secretary for 16 years of Joshua Nkomo’s political party, now the major opposition group in Parliament. Musarurwa will be succeeded by Henry Muradzikwa, a worker in the ruling party of Prime Minister Robert Mugabe.
